Background
The roadblock is an obstacle for blocking road traffic, and may refer to a barrier used as a fence during road repair, an oil pressure safety roadblock for preventing terrorist attacks outside the door of an important building, or a roadblock temporarily constructed by a witness in a large-scale witness. The roadblock machine can be divided into a double-sided anti-collision roadblock machine and a single-sided anti-collision roadblock machine according to the protection performance. The lifting function of the turnover body is realized by taking hydraulic energy as power. The safety protection system is mainly used for providing safety protection for weight point protection departments such as armies, prisons, road checkpoints, warehouses, wharfs and the like. Prevent the vehicle which is not allowed from intruding by force, and has high practicability, reliability and safety. However, the traditional roadblock machine uses hydraulic energy as power to realize the lifting function of the turnover body, and a hydraulic system generates more energy loss in the actual working process due to leakage and friction; the hydraulic system is easily disturbed by the ambient temperature, and the reduction of the ambient temperature may cause the hydraulic system to fail to work normally.

Referring to fig. 1-5, the present invention provides the following technical solutions: a road warning roadblock for highway engineering comprises a ground 1, wherein one side of the top of the ground 1 is fixedly connected with an electromechanical configuration box 2, one side of the electromechanical configuration box 2 is movably connected with an emergency crank 3, the operation of an inductor 16 is caused by manually cranking the emergency crank 3, under the condition of power failure or when a fault occurs, if a roadblock machine is in a lifting state and needs to descend, a lifted roadblock cover plate falls back to a horizontal position to allow a vehicle to pass through, the top of the electromechanical configuration box 2 is fixedly connected with an electromechanical control cabinet 4, the top of the electromechanical control cabinet 4 is fixedly connected with a traffic warning lamp 5, the bottom of the ground 1 is fixedly connected with a box body 9, the middle part of the box body 9 is fixedly connected with a reinforcing rod 8, one side of the top inside of the box body 9 is fixedly connected with a motor 10, an output shaft 11 of the motor 10 is fixedly connected with a connecting shaft 11, inside top fixedly connected with of box 9 is located the link means 13 of bearing 12 one side, the equal fixedly connected with link means 13 in both sides of baffle 15, two mechanisms function simultaneously, it is more durable stable to make whole tilting mechanism, the back swing joint of link means 13 has spliced pole 14, inside top fixedly connected with of box 9 is located the baffle 15 of link means 13 one side, the top fixedly connected with bottom plate 6 of link means 13, the positive fixedly connected with returning face plate 7 of bottom plate 6, the middle part fixedly connected with inductor 16 of baffle 15.
Wherein, link means 13 includes connecting rod IV 134, and the top swing joint of connecting rod IV 134 has connecting rod III 133, and the top swing joint of connecting rod III 133 has connecting rod V135, and the top swing joint of connecting rod V135 has connecting rod II 132, and the top swing joint of connecting rod II 132 has connecting rod I131, and the bottom swing joint of connecting rod V135 has connecting rod VI 136, connects through the connecting rod transmission between link means 13, realizes the raising and lowering functions of upset body.
Wherein, each part in the connecting rod device 13 is movably connected through a rotating shaft.
Wherein, the equal fixedly connected with reflection of light stripe in bottom plate 6 and the 7 surfaces of returning face plate can utilize the reflection of the illumination of car light and light, comes "to light" the place ahead, improves the driver and discovers the place ahead roadblock.
The working principle is as follows: adopt motor 10 as the power supply, it is rotatory to drive the motor output shaft through the rotation of motor 10, epaxial installation gear, through connecting rod IV 134 with power transmission to connecting rod III 133 on, drive connecting rod III 133 rotatory, drive connecting rod V135 rotatory, drive connecting rod II 132 rotatory, connecting rod I131 is rotatory, realize utilizing its auto-lock characteristic to jack up the board that turns over, make it play the effect of blocking, under the condition of having a power failure or when breaking down, if the roadblock machine is in the state of rising and needs to descend, can fall the horizontal position with the roadblock machine apron that rises through manual operation emergency crank 3 so that the vehicle is current.
